Role Overview The Land Manager is responsible for the oversight, execution, and continuous improvement of land management activities across AES Ohio‑owned properties. This role ensures contractors deliver services in accordance with Master Service Agreements (MSAs), safety standards, environmental requirements, and operational expectations. The position partners closely with internal stakeholders to optimize land strategies, manage risk, and improve cost efficiency. Key Responsibilities Land Management Operations (Ohio) Lead all land management activities across substations, service centers, microwave sites, vacant land, laydown yards, and special‑use properties Maintain site‑specific scope requirements and ensure proper land classification and service alignment Coordinate routine and non‑routine land maintenance to maintain safe, compliant, and reliable site conditions Contract Execution & Vendor Management Administer land management contracts in alignment with approved MSAs and service requirements (e.g., mowing, vegetation, snow removal) Serve as primary liaison with contractors, ensuring adherence to scope, frequency, and performance standards Monitor contractor performance, validate work completion, and drive corrective actions as needed Review and approve invoices, ensuring accuracy, compliance, and cost control Seasonal Operations (Snow & Weather Response) Oversee snow and ice management readiness and response across all Ohio land assets Coordinate contractor deployment and ensure adherence to priority response plans during weather events Cost Management & Continuous Improvement Identify and implement cost reduction and efficiency opportunities while maintaining service levels Evaluate and pilot alternative land maintenance strategies such as integrated vegetation management, reduced‑frequency mowing, and automation solutions Assess risk, ROI, and operational feasibility of new approaches in collaboration with internal stakeholders Support cross‑functional initiatives and apply improvements across AES Indiana and AES Ohio operations Compliance, Safety & Risk Management Ensure all work complies with AES policies, safety standards, and environmental and regulatory requirements Verify contractor compliance with access, training, PPE, and site security protocols Monitor and support compliance with evolving environmental and land‑use regulations, including wildlife‑related initiatives Qualifications Required 5+ years of experience in land management, facilities operations, vegetation management, or contract/vendor management Experience managing service contracts, Master Service Agreements, and third‑party vendors Ability to manage geographically dispersed assets and field operations Preferred Experience in utility, infrastructure, or asset‑intensive environments Familiarity with integrated vegetation management programs or emerging land maintenance technologies AES is an Equal Opportunity Employer who is committed to building strength and delivering long‑term sustainability through diversity and inclusion.
